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ra Key Specifications

The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ra is expected to impress with its camera and display upgrades, while keeping design changes subtle. The standout feature is likely its quad rear camera setup, paired with a capable front-facing sensor for selfies and video calls. Design-wise, the phone may adopt an enclosed camera island instead of the floating one seen in previous models.

Key specifications and features:

  • Rear Camera: Quad setup, 200MP primary, 50MP ultra-wide,

    50MP periscope telephoto, 10MP telephoto

  • Front Camera: 12MP sensor

  • Display: 6.9-inch OLED, 120Hz refresh rate, up to 3000 nits peak brightness

  • Processor: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5

  • Memory & Storage: 12GB RAM, 256GB internal storage
